What Does a Remote Database Developer Do?

A database developer or programmer creates and implements computer databases that store and maintain an entity’s data information. You work with clients to identify the best database management software and test the application or program for performance and efficiency. Your responsibilities include designing information systems to meet the needs of the client, testing product performance, performing data analysis, and developing documentation from your analysis. In some cases, you may also train or teach other developers or client teams. As a remote developer, you may complete your duties on your own or as part of a remote team for a corporate client or employ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Database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Database Developer, you need strong expertise in database design, SQL programming, and data modeling, usually sup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with database management systems like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or Microsoft SQL Server, and certifications such as Microsoft Certified: Azure Database Administrator Associate, are highly valuable. Excellent problem-solving, communication, and self-management skills help you collaborate effectively and deliver solutions in a remote environment. These skills ensure secure, efficient, and reliable database solutions that meet organizational needs while supporting independent work and remote teamwork.

What is a Remote Database Developer?

A Remote Database Developer is a technology professional who designs, creates, and maintains database systems while working from a remote location, rather than in a traditional office setting. Their responsibilities include developing database structures, optimizing queries, ensuring data integrity, and implementing security measures. They often collaborate with software developers and IT teams to ensure databases are efficient and meet organizational requirements. Remote work allows them to perform these tasks using cloud-based tools and secure connections, providing flexibility for both employers and employees.

What are some common challenges faced by remote database developers, and how can they be addressed?

Remote database developers often encounter challenges such as coordinating with distributed teams, managing secure access to sensitive data, and troubleshooting issues without on-site support. To overcome these, it's important to establish clear communication channels, use secure VPNs and authentication protocols, and leverage collaborative tools like version control and ticketing systems. Regular check-ins and thorough documentation also help ensure everyone stays aligned and project progress remains smooth.
